August 17, 1971 Lianga Bay Logging Company, Inc. P. O. Box 1230 Manila Attention: Mr . William M . Sheridan Vice-President & Controller Gentlemen : This refers to your letter dated October 13, 1970 requesting information on the legality of depositing in advance "Certified Checks" in lieu of the bond so required under Section 273 of the Tax Code. Under this provision, forest charges are payable at the time of removal of the products from the forest. However, such products may be removed from the forest without the prepayment of the forest charges provided that a bond is filed conditioned upon the payment thereof after removal. In reply, I have the honor to inform you that depositing in advance "Certified Checks" in lieu of the bond may be allowed considering that the same guarantee sure payment upon demand of the forest charges at the point of destination or at such time as the Commissioner of Internal Revenue may direct. Since the law requires the execution of a bond satisfactory to the Commissioner before a concessionaire is permitted to make any shipment without prior payment of the charges, necessarily, such deposit in advance of "certified checks" in lieu of the bond, requires also prior approval of the Commissioner. For failure to procure such prior approval required by law, the concessionaire shall be liable for the payment of charges. (Sections 12 and 13, Regulations No. 85). cdi Very truly yours, MISAEL P.
